Transaction e491333c53cd2db5a2eedb084451d333802defd5980f382487bc199faed29395
2 Input
2 Outputs
- e491333c53cd2db5a2eedb084451d333802defd5980f382487bc199faed29395:0
- e491333c53cd2db5a2eedb084451d333802defd5980f382487bc199faed29395:1
value 3374651
address 353RnBduwyu71cUt6v83Z5f3p7pVxLBbFK
value 272580
address 1NugULFejHsFm1cMy6uQ7rGEbFydXyEw9V